More about the book
Winnie the Witch is very pleased with her new computer. She decides to throw away her book of spells and her wand-from now on all her magic will be at the click of a mouse! When Wilbur tries to pounce on the mouse, things start to go wrong. Winnie wakes up to discover she has no cat . . . and no computer. She could really use a little magic but just where is it going to come from? This is a hilarious Winnie story for the digital age!
